What Is Laser Tattoo Removal?

Laser Tattoo Removal is a non-surgical procedure that uses focused light energy to break down tattoo pigments into tiny particles that the body can naturally eliminate. At Skinsational, we utilize the most current and effective laser on the market—often a powerful Pico or Q-Switched system—which offers superior results compared to older technology.

The laser works by:

  • Targeting the Ink: The laser emits specific wavelengths of light that are only absorbed by the tattoo ink pigments
  • Shattering the Particles: The energy shatters the pigment into microscopic fragments
  • Natural Elimination: The body’s immune system then recognizes these fragments as waste and flushes them out over the weeks following treatment

This process is repeated over a series of treatments to fade the tattoo until it is no longer visible or is light enough for a cover-up.

Who Is a Good Candidate for Tattoo Removal?

If you have an unwanted tattoo, you are likely a candidate for laser removal. This treatment is ideal for individuals who:

  • Regret an existing tattoo and wish for complete removal
  • Want to significantly fade a tattoo to prepare it for a cover-up design
  • Have black, blue, green, or multi-colored tattoos
  • Understand that commitment to a series of sessions is necessary for optimal results
  • Have generally good health and are not pregnant or breastfeeding

Factors influencing the success and duration of treatment include the age of the tattoo, the colors used, the depth of the ink, and the patient’s overall skin health.

Laser Tattoo Removal FAQs

Is laser tattoo removal painful?

The sensation is often described as feeling like a rubber band snapping against the skin, or rapid, hot pinpricks. While it can be uncomfortable, the treatment is very fast. We use medical-grade topical numbing creams and advanced cooling devices to significantly minimize discomfort.

How many sessions will I need?

The number of sessions varies widely based on the tattoo. Amateur tattoos may only need 3–5 sessions, while complex professional multi-color tattoos may require 8–12 sessions or more. Treatments are typically scheduled 6–8 weeks apartto allow the body time to clear the shattered ink particles.

Will the tattoo be completely gone?

While we aim for complete clearance, sometimes a faint shadow or ghosting of the tattoo may remain, especially with very deep or complex colors. Most tattoos achieve a high degree of clearance, making them virtually unnoticeable or easily coverable.

What is the recovery time?

There is minimal downtime. Immediately following treatment, the area will be red, swollen, and may blister or crust, similar to a minor burn. This typically subsides within a week. You can resume most normal activities immediately, but must follow strict aftercare instructions, including keeping the area clean and protected.

Is laser tattoo removal safe for dark skin?

It is safe for darker skin tones when performed by an expert like Dr. Luciano who uses the appropriate laser technology and settings. Treating dark skin requires extreme precision to avoid causing hypopigmentation (lightening of the surrounding skin) or hyperpigmentation.
